Greyjoy Milling is one of my favourite deck types, but it's a ***** to get it working properly. Essentially, you need to devote the entire deck to the milling or it simply won't get off the ground. It's not a win strategy in and of itself but if you can deplete your opponent's entire deck in two or three rounds then it becomes, in essence, another form of choke. Enforcers and Island Smuggler don't contribute to your Mill, so consider taking them out. Another Baelor Blacktyde wouldn't hurt, he's cheaper than Enforcers and being able to turn a good portion of your opponent's deck into dead draws is always nice.

Some things to consider: Desperate Looters is your best friend. These guys do it all, they are claim soak, because you can freely kill them in play if you opponent hits you with military, and they contribute to your mill when you do it as well. With a couple of Crewmen and Euron in play on top of that, you're essentially daring your opponent to risk milling their entire deck by attacking you. You might even consider running First Snow of Winter as a plot to recall the Looters to hand and get some great mill recursion going on. First Snow can also, under the right circumstances, work with Rule by Decree to massively punish your opponent's hand.

The one thing you will seriously lack is cost effectiveness. Mill is an expensive strategy with very few opportunities to win challenges. You can either offset this with more cost effective characters like Boatswain (synergises well with your Kings Law) or consider replacing some of your boats with Naval Escorts to pump up the strength of your raiders. I realise that contravenes what I said earlier regarding devoting the entire deck to mill but still, you need to have some defensive capacity or your opponent will storm to 15 power before you can really engage your mill tech.

I'd take three copies of We Take Westeros over Ours for the Taking. We Take can result in an absolutely massive mill if you time it right.

Regarding plots, I wouldn't take Siege of Riverrun. Intrigue is going to be one of the few challenges you will break through on; anyone but Lannisters will likely have to think twice about defending an Intrigue challenge initiated with your Bloodthirsty Crew. I'd go for your Fury plot instead, because that 5 gold is nice if you really need to get Euron on the table.

Ive been running a mill deck for the last few weeks and my initial deck looked a lot like yours but has changed a lot with experience so hopefully this will help.

Starting from the top:
There are much stronger plots you could be using for this deck. First of all your strongest and most reliable source of mill will probably end up being bloodthirsty crew + training vessel therefore you should loose the Siege of Riverrun, I had it in my deck at first too and I Always ended up wishing it was something else. Lineage and Legacy Could help, but youre a Greyjoy! You should have strong military control regardless of your deck type. If youre looking for military protection Id say Loyalty Money can Buy would be a Much better choice.

I agree with Circadia that you need to go all out in a mill deck or it wont reach its potential. I recomend moving out some of the smuglers, oarsmen and/ or mongrels (not all of them since you need Some extra raiders) I would also advise against runing Drowned Disciple + Aeron, I know on paper they look like excellent mill but the cost to effectivness ratio of their combo ends up being not worth it most of the time. Desperate Looters would fill their mill slots well and Aeron would be perfect to replace with 3 copies of The Knight. Also, Commander of the Iron Fleet works great on The Knight.


Wex isnt in the vein of Mill either, neither are the Enforcers. I know its really hard not to fall into the unoposed nieche with the Greyjoys but if youre running mill try to Make yourself focus on mill. Id say a 2nd Wendamyr would do wonders for keeping your Euron and Crew alive.
The last thing with characters is this: The new Alanys, Asha and Theon all work Great in Mill decks, Especially Theon as he is the Ultimate mill-claim soak. If youre not running at least one you either dont have him or didnt read him.

Lastly, and I know this imediately goes against what Circadia and I said about focusing on Mill only but I think Support of Harlaw might serve you better than Support of Saltcliffe as it can help push Bloodthirsty Crew and The Knight in for their unoposed mill. I found Ours for the Taking also does Amazing things when combo'd with your Warships and can also be used on your reducers if youre having money problems on a given turn. As a side note, I would also consider runing one to two Scouting Vessels to support The Knight and Crew and capitalize on your Rise of the Kraken plot.
Next month when Trial By Combat hits the shelves Corpse Lake will be an auto include for every mill deck, keep that in mind when building yours. Its the first card to really give you power from mill and is only 1 gold (unique.
